What
is the difference between rolls and pallets? What size are they?
Bermuda,
Fescue, and Zoysia sod are cut by
the roll. Rolls of sodgrass are 9 sq ft, 18" wide
and 6 ft long. Zoysia can be cut into slabs. Slabs are 3.75 sq ft, 18"
wide and 30" long. Buffalograss is only cut in big rolls, dimensions
vary according to need.
How many
rolls/slabs are on a pallet?
There are 56 rolls
of sod on a pallet (500 Sq Ft Total), and 108 slabs on a pallet of Zoysia
(400 Sq Ft Total).

I am laying
my sod myself. How do I lay the sod?
You should lay your
sod as soon as possible after it arrives, especially during very warm
weather. We recommend you have 3-4 inches of loose topsoil to begin.
Lay the sod pieces as close together as possible. It is very important
to water your sod as you are laying it. Keep the ground
moist for at least two weeks to establish the new lawn. Do not mow your
new sod until the roots have grown into the ground completely.
